5V reference with ±0.04% — tight enough for the ADC

The MAX6070AAUT50+T is a series voltage reference from Analog Devices that puts out a fixed 5 V with a tolerance of ±0.04%. That is tight — most general-purpose references sit at 0.1% or 0.2%, so this one buys you a full extra bit of headroom on a 12-bit ADC's full-scale error budget without trimming. It runs from a 5.2 V to 5.5 V input rail and delivers up to 10 mA, enough to bias the reference input of an ADC and a small buffer. In a SOT-23-6 package, it fits on tight mixed-signal boards where every square mm counts.
